#731fd2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#731fd2 is composed of 45.1% red, 12.2%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.2% cyan, 85.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 268.2 degrees, a saturation of 74.3% and a lightness of 47.3%. #731fd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#e63eff with #0000a5.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

#731fd2 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#731fd2 has RGB values of R:115, G:31,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0.45, M:0.85, Y:0,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 7544786.

Shades and Tints of #731fd2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030105 is the darkest color, while #f8f3f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#731fd2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#78727f is the less saturated color, while #7103ee is the most saturated one.
